An experienced academic researcher will serve as your primary supervisor for the Doctor of Philosophy - Environmental Science program. Additional associate supervisors, either from within or outside the institution, will support the main supervisor. Certain attendance obligations may apply, and you'll need to submit a thesis presenting your research findings in your chosen field of study as specified upon enrollment.
Potential supervisors will be introduced to help develop a suitable research project. Typically, the Doctor of Philosophy program takes two to four years of full-time study (or its part-time equivalent) and is available through both online and on-campus delivery modes.
